Future Frontiers: Emerging Trends in AI Research

As we look to the horizon, several emerging trends are poised to revolutionize the AI landscape. Dr. Kalpari identifies explainable AI (XAI) as a key area of focus, where researchers are working to develop models that provide transparent and interpretable decision-making processes. This shift towards explainability is essential, as it enables us to trust AI systems and understand their limitations.

Another area of interest is the development of multimodal AI, which enables systems to process and integrate multiple forms of data, such as text, images, and audio. This has significant implications for applications like healthcare, where AI-powered diagnosis can be enhanced by analyzing medical images, patient histories, and genetic data.
